Output 51a2ed84aef23c6ea24645a928998792c83ad0f99a5566b81bb7f27fa23f024b:57

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2c1affe1855c75898a86d0fc28faa9f6c6a0fb40fc01049d0f90075a4c044126
address
bc1p9sd0lcv9t36cnz5x6r7z374f7mr2p76qlsqsf8g0jqr45nqygynqqcnkxl
transaction
51a2ed84aef23c6ea24645a928998792c83ad0f99a5566b81bb7f27fa23f024b
spent
true